i bypassed the relay with some wire (terminal 30 and 86 i think) then when to the turnk to see if the motor is makeing noise, not a sound.
so i went to autozone got a feul prassure tester, repaced old realy, and disconnected the supply to the fuel rail and turned the key to the on position and nothing.

relay did make a click when key was turned but, i did not check internals

am i missing something
